
As a result of accidents, 284 people died due to the actions of drivers, and 46 due to the actions of pedestrians.
The Ministry of Internal Affairs of Kyrgyzstan made a statement urging drivers to exercise caution on the roads, especially near pedestrian crossings and educational institutions.
According to statistics published by the police, last year there were 2,853 incidents involving pedestrian accidents in the country. These accidents resulted in the deaths of 284 people and injuries to 2,829 others.
Additionally, the Ministry of Internal Affairs also addressed pedestrians with recommendations to strictly adhere to traffic rules, cross the road only at designated places, and exercise heightened vigilance. In 2025, there were 342 traffic accidents in which pedestrians were at fault; as a result of these incidents, 46 people died, and 311 were injured.
